The Galfer FK003D998-R steel rear brake line is a popular aftermarket upgrade for the Kawasaki KDX200 models from 1989 to 1992. This brake line offers several advantages over the stock brake line, but it also comes with some potential drawbacks.
Advantages:1. Improved Brake Performance: The Galfer steel brake line provides better brake performance by reducing the amount of brake fluid expansion during hard braking. This results in a more responsive and consistent braking feel.
2. Durability: Steel brake lines are more durable than the rubber stock lines. They are less likely to crack or deteriorate over time, especially in extreme temperatures or off-road conditions.
3. Aesthetics: The Galfer steel brake line has a sleek and modern appearance, making it an attractive upgrade for many riders.
Disadvantages:1. Cost: The Galfer steel rear brake line is more expensive than the stock rubber line.
2. Stiffness: The steel brake line can be stiffer than the stock rubber line, which may require some adjustments to the brake lever or pedal to maintain proper brake modulation.
3. Installation: Installing a steel brake line can be more complex than replacing a rubber line. It may require additional tools and expertise to ensure a proper installation.
